$16 billion investments in Kurdistan in 2008

ARBIL / IraqiNews.com: Head of the Kurdistan investment authority said on Friday that the investment in Kurdistan region in 2008 reaches $16 billion, half of them came from the GCC countries. “The total amount of investments in Iraq’s Kurdistan region in 2008 reached $16 billion, half of them from the private sector in the gulf countries, which announced their commitments to implement them in the coming years,” Heirsh Moharam Mohamed told IraqiNews.com news agency. “None of the gulf companies started to implement any projects in Kurdistan, including the UAE Damac real estate company which has the biggest real estate investment in the region with a total cost of $6 billion.
